Sunday Papers Live – The Cambridge Edition
Description
We loved the format of Sunday Papers Live, established by Ben De Vere from Secret Productions in London in 2013. It's a homage to the shared joys of Sunday and the Sunday Papers, and includes a day of walks, talks, performances, live music, brunch, roasts, dinners, Bloody Marys, family entertainment and relaxation. We knew Sunday Papers Live would be perfect for the Cambridge audience and once we'd agreed the Cambridge Union, with its fantastic debating Chamber as our location we were ready to go. Working on a smaller scale to the London event, we ran a series of talks and performances to represent the Sunday supplements, including performance poet John Osborne brilliantly funny take on sport, the engaging travel writer Sarah Woods on her travels in the jungle. We showcased some great local music talent, held yoga and illustration workshops, and ran a creative space for the kids. A Cambridge tour guide led a popular, historical walk through the town, and food came from local heroes Steak & Honour, The Architect doing the roast and Sweet Ally Scoops offering some local ice cream.
